Crypto 加密算法

WebSep 16, 2024 · 简介. 今天要给大家介绍的一种加密算法叫做bcrypt, bcrypt是由Niels Provos和David Mazières设计的密码哈希函数,他是基于Blowfish密码而来的,并于1999年在USENIX上提出。. 除了加盐来抵御rainbow table 攻击之外,bcrypt的一个非常重要的特征就是自适应性,可以保证加密的 ... Web先感谢 shadowsocks 的作者。. 这次该作者又开源了一个 Rust 加密算法库。. 涵盖如下几类加密算法:. 硬件加速. 摘要算法. 分组对称加密算法. 序列对称加密算法(流密码). 公私钥非对称加密算法. 认证加密算法(AE).

Bcrypt加密之新认识 - 简书

WebNov 7, 2024 · 格密码. 线性独立空间上有集合 v1, ⋯, vn ∈ Rn ,格(Lattices)就是这些向量的线性组合,用公式表示为:. L = {a1v1 + a2v2 + ⋯ + anvn ∣ a1, a2, ⋯, an ∈ Z} 。. 格 L 的维数等于格中向量的个数。. 假定 v1, v2, ⋯, vn 是格 L 的基, w1, w2, ⋯, wn ∈ L ,则必然存在整系数 … WebOct 16, 2024 · 加密使用 crypto.createCipher 方法,解密使用 crypto.createDecipher 方法,但是使用的算法和密钥必须相同,需要注意的是解密过程中 update 中需要在第二个参 … northcroft hospital https://windhamspecialties.com

crypto-js: 加密算法类库,目前支持MD5、SHA-1、SHA

WebSep 6, 2024 · 最近在跟一个APP做对接,用到AES加密,他们是在JS里进行加密发给我们,然后我们后端需要在Java里解密,AES加密又分为好多模式,终于调通了。AES加密有很多种,这里说一下我用的: 加密模式:ECB 填 … WebDec 5, 2024 · crypto 模块提供了加密功能,实现了包括对 OpenSSL 的哈希、HMAC、加密、解密、签名、以及验证功能的一整套封装。 Hash 算法 Hash 类是用于创建数据哈希... how to resign in germany

CryptoJS常用的加密算法使用及原理 - CSDN博客

Category:crypto加密算法使用_xbaer的博客-CSDN博客

Tags:Crypto 加密算法

Crypto 加密算法

crypto-js: 加密算法类库,目前支持MD5、SHA-1、SHA

Web在 Android 密钥库中,SHA-1 用于 MGF1 摘要;而在其他 Android 加密提供程序中,这两个摘要相同。. 为了更好地控制您的应用使用的摘要,您应该请求带有 OAEPPadding 的加密算法(像 Cipher.getInstance ("RSA/ECB/OAEPPadding") 一样),并向 init () 提供 OAEPParameterSpec 以明确选择这 ... WebFeb 5, 2024 · 利用Crypto++实现RSA加密算法. 之前做一个项目用到crypto++加密库,可以从官网下载对应的源码,其中有一个test.c文件,详细的演示了各种加密算法的使用方法, …

Crypto 加密算法

Did you know?

WebScrypt算法由知名的FreeBSD黑客,同时也是一名密码学家的Colin Percival在2009年提出, 他开发这一算法的初衷是为其备份服务Tarsnap降低CPU负荷,减少对于CPU计算的依 … WebSep 15, 2024 · 但是由于crypto-js在内部加密使用的是私有的二进制数组WordArray,在给其他模块Base64编码时,总是没法拿到原生的二进制串,于是去认真学习了crypto-js。 结 …

WebOct 10, 2024 · Node.js的crypto模块提供了一组包括对OpenSSL的哈希、HMAC、加密、解密、签名,以及验证等一整套功能的封装。 具体的使用方法可以参考这篇文章中的描述:node.js_crypto模块。 本文重点介绍在使用createCipheriv方法时所遇到的坑。对应的解密算法createDecipheriv应该是一样的问题。 Webrust-crypto. rust-crypto是一个大集合体,整合了大部分密码学需要使用的模块。 rust-crypto涉及到的算法有: 对称加密算法 验证加密:aesgcm, aessiv, ccm, …

WebMar 15, 2011 · C++利用crypto++进行字符串MD5校验MD5安装Crypto++MD5验证END MD5 Crypto++ 库是一个用c++ 编写的免费的密码类库。为了校验两段文本是否一致(验证信息 … Webcrypto 模块提供了加密功能,包含对 OpenSSL 的哈希、HMAC、加密、解密、签名、以及验证功能的一整套封装。我们这里讲crypto AES算法加密. 一、使用步骤. 1.引入Crypto. 1.1 …

Web在 Go 中,我们可以用官方提供的 crypto/aes 标准库来给我们进行 AES 加密,不过这个库并没有给我们指定加密模式,需要我们自己通过 crypto/cipher 来选择加密模式。 AES CBC 模式加密. 首先我们可以调用 crypto/aes 的函数来返回一个密码块

WebAug 6, 2024 · 同BUUCTF Crypto RSA 在一次RSA密钥对生成中,假设p=473398607161,q=4511491,e=17 求解出d作为flga提交. 求私钥d. import gmpy2 p = … northcroft leisure centre badmintonWebECC (Elliptic Curve Cryptography) is a modern and efficient type of public key cryptography. Its security is based on the difficulty to solve discrete logarithms on the field defined by specific equations computed over a curve. ECC can be used to create digital signatures or to perform a key exchange. Compared to traditional algorithms like RSA ... northcroft leisure centreWebDec 1, 2024 · DES概述DES全称为Data Encryption Standard,即数据加密标准,是一种使用密钥加密的块算法,1977年被美国联邦政府的国家标准局确定为联邦资料处理标准(FIPS),并授权在非密级政府通信中使用,随后该算法在国际上广泛流传开来。需要注意的是,在某些文献中,作为算法的DES称为数据加密算法(Data ... how to resign saves with save wizardWeb公共语言运行时使用面向流的加密设计。. 此设计的核心是 CryptoStream 。. 任何实现 CryptoStream 的加密对象都可以与实现 Stream 的任何对象链接在一起,因此可以将一个对象的流式输出馈送到另一个对象的输入中。. 中间结果 (第一个对象) 的输出不需要单独存储 ... northcroft medical practice paisleyWeb由于最近一连串的软件安全的事件的爆发,用户对数据的安全越来越重视,国家对企业的软件安全的要求也越来越高,借此机会来推荐一些比较有用加密开源项目。 1.JavaScript加密库 Crypto-JSCryptoJS (crypto.js) 为 J… how to resign my acdu usmcWebMay 13, 2024 · ElGamal加密算法可以定义在任何循环群G上。. 它的安全性取决于G上的离散对数难题。. 密钥生成. 随机选择一个满足安全要求的大素数 p ,并生成有限域 Zp 。. 的一个生成元 g ∈ Z ∗ p ;. 选一个随机数 x(1 < x < p − 1) ,计算 y ≡ gx (mod p) ,则公钥为 … northcroft medical centre paisleyWebfrom Crypto.Cipher import ARC4 from Crypto.Hash import SHA from Crypto.Random import get_random_bytes # 要加密的内容 data = b " 123456 " # 流加密密码长度是可变的,RC4为40到2048位 # 一般上使用一个字符串作为初始密钥,然后再用sha1等生成真正的密钥 # 我们这是直接点,随机生成16字节(即 ... how to resign with good reason